在 MySQL 中重命名外键列:一个不太简单的任务
在 MySQL 中重命名外键列可能会遇到存在障碍,特别是在使用 Django-South 等外部工具时,可能会遇到与外键约束相关的错误 1025 等问题。为了解决这个问题,一种常见的方法是手动执行 SQL 命令进行重命名。
然而,面对重命名之前是否删除外键约束的问题会带来混乱和额外的步骤。删除约束、重命名列并重新创建约束确实是目前唯一可行的方法。
为了减轻这个繁琐的过程,建议在执行任何 SQL 命令之前注意创建备份的提醒更改表结构,尤其是涉及外键的表结构。这种保护措施可确保在重命名过程中发生任何意外时可以恢复有价值的数据。
免责声明: 提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请说明详细缘由并提供版权或权益证明然后发到邮箱:[email protected] 我们会第一时间内为您处理。
Copyright© 2022 湘ICP备2022001581号-3